Concrete admixtures, referred to as minor cementitious materials, play a critical role in modern construction. These chemical mixtures are purposefully mixed into fresh concrete to alter its behavior, enhancing various aspects of its plastic and set state. Common admixtures can boost placeability, reduce water content, accelerate setting time, or increase durability to cold weather and corrosive damage. Ultimately, the judicious use of admixtures enables for the manufacture of concrete that is customized to satisfy specific project demands.

Supplemental Materials in Construction Mixes: Perks & Things to Think About
Supplemental materials are commonly used into cement mixtures to modify their workability and boost performance . These materials, which can be synthetic , offer a range of advantages , including increased workability , reduced water content, accelerated or retarded curing times, and superior defense against temperature fluctuations damage. However, detailed evaluation is essential when selecting admixtures; incompatibility with other components can lead to adverse effects, and over usage may weaken the total strength of the concrete . Correct quantity and complete blending are critical for realizing the desired results.
